The rete testis is a set of tubules that transport the sperms from the straight seminiferous tubules, the last portion of the seminiferous tubules, to the efferent ducts. Then, the sperms go to the epididymis conduct. From there, they go to the deferent conduct, then to the ejaculatory duct, and lastly to the urethra.

What is meiosis?In sexually reproducing organisms, meiosis is a kind of cell division that results in a reduction in the number of chromosomes in gametes (the sex cells, or egg and sperm).
Body cells in humans are diploid, meaning they have two sets of chromosomes (one from each parent). The egg and sperm that combine during fertilization must be haploid, or having only one set of chromosomes, in order to maintain this state.
Each diploid cell divides twice during meiosis to produce four haploid daughter cells, which are the gametes. Nearly every human cell contains 46 chromosomes, 23 of which come from one of our parents and 23 highly similar chromosomes from the other parent.

How distilled water affect the plant cell?This is because distilled water has a very low concentration of solutes and a high concentration of solvent, making it a hypotonic solution in comparison to the intracellular environment.
To put it another way, we can say that the solute concentration of When a plant cell is placed in distilled water, it becomes turgid.
This is due to the fact that it osmotically absorbs water from the hypotonic distilled water, causing the cytoplasm of the plant cell to enlarge and firmly press up against the cell wall.

In DNA double helix molecule, there are four types of nitrogenous bases: adenine, guanine, cytosine and thymine. Purines (i.e., adenine, guanine) and pyrimidines (i.e., cytosine and thymine) hold DNA strands together via hydrogen bonds. In base pairing, guanine always pairs with cytosine through 3 hydrogen bonds, while adenine always pairs with thymine by 2 hydrogen bonds. Hydrogen bonds are a type of dipole–dipole interaction where a hydrogen atom is covalently bonded to a very electronegative atom (e.g., Nitrogen or Oxygen).

Compression of mortality refers to the reduction over time with regards to the variance of the age of people at death.
The extent to which the organ can help in preserving normal function despite the fact that there's a reduction in the number or cell activity is referred to as compression of morbidity.
When morbidity is compressed, it should be noted that individuals can be expected to live healthier and longer as well.

What is the Apollo asteroid?Apollo asteroids are also called as the near-earth asteroids. These are a major source of the meteorites which occasionally fall to the earth. Asteroids with the orbits that approach the earth, are passing inside the perihelion of the Mars, and these are called as Amors. Those that cross the orbit of the earth are called as the Apollo asteroids.

Pyrimidines have a single ring structure, whereas purines have 2 ring structures. Adenine and guanine are purines with two ring structures whereas cytosine and thymine are pyrimidines as they have one ring structure. Adenine contains an amine group on C6, and a double bond between N1 and C6.
